Killzone is a classic 1980s action film that prioritizes physical conflict and traditional masculine roles over diverse storytelling. The film focuses on a veteran's psychological breakdown during a military training exercise. The narrative reinforces existing social structures without challenging them. It relies on established clichés of the era, such as male-dominated combat and psychological trauma used primarily to fuel violence. Overall, the film lacks depth in representing gender, race, or identity, sticking to the standard conventions of mid-80s direct-to-video cinema.

Official Synopsis
A troubled Vietnam vet snaps during a training exercise at a survivalist-type military camp and thinks he's back in Vietnam. He kills several of the staff members who he thinks are Vietcong. The other participants set out to track him down and capture him before he hurts or kills anyone else. However, the camp's owner, who knows he'll be in trouble if word of this incident gets out, has no intention of capturing the man; he plans on killing him.
